PCEVA,PC绝对领域,探寻真正的电脑知识
打印 上一主题 下一主题
开启左侧

经典文章共赏:Intel Core微架构解析

[复制链接]
跳转到指定楼层
1#
石头 发表于 2012-9-28 20:32 | 只看该作者 回帖奖励 |正序浏览 |阅读模式
点击数:9899|回复数:35
此文为清华大学硕士生雨潇撰写,于2006年5月发布在超频网。本文创作背景是,当时intel发布酷睿2在即,国外很多网站都有非常多的架构分析文章。为了让国内的读者更熟悉这款产品,我找到当时的热心读者雨潇,找他约稿。他通过对外文资料的阅读与理解,将很多内容编纂到一起,并加入了自己大量原创的分析,最终成文。文章内容深入浅出,将酷睿2架构进行了全面的分析,堪称经典,值得长久的收藏与回味,也能学到大量的处理器相关知识,并作为典范级技术流玩家的能力展示于此。

Intel Core微架构解析

作者:雨潇
时间:2006-04-26

引言

近年来,Intel 原本寄以厚望、号称频率将提升至10GHz的 NetBurst 微架构屡遭重创。采用90nm制造工艺的 Prescott 遭遇功耗过高、散热困难的问题,原定推出的4GHz的 Pentium 4 580被无限期推迟。而后继产品,原定时脉超过5GHz的 Tejas 惨遭腰斩,6GHz的 Nehalem 也无疾而终。NetBurst 微架构遭遇无法解决的功耗问题,发展受阻,固然有90nm制造工艺漏电严重的影响,但是 Intel 同样采用90nm制造工艺的移动平台的 Dothan 处理器却在功耗方面有良好的表现。这使我们不得不认为,功耗问题多半是由 NetBurst 微架构先天设计上的缺陷引起的。与此同时,竞争对手 AMD 的 K8 处理器在性能和功耗两方面都表现良好,正在桌面和服务器平台上侵占原本属于 Intel 的市场,势头迅猛。这也迫使 Intel 只能选择重新研发兼具高性能与低功耗的微架构。

2006年3月上旬,Intel 于美国旧金山举办了2006年度的春季 IDF 大会(Intel Developer Forum)。在这届 IDF 大会上,有一个万众瞩目的焦点:Intel 宣布下一代处理器将采用的 Core 微架构。这也使得今年的 IDF 大会成为近几年来最激动人心的一次。在去年秋季的 IDF 大会的开幕主题演讲中,Intel 的执行长官 Paul Otellini 就曾经指出,未来处理器的技术发展重点将是“性能功耗比”(Performance per Watt)。而这届 IDF 大会的主题更加明确:功耗最优化平台(Power-Optimized Platforms)——与 Core 微架构紧密相关。根据 Intel 的说法,采用新的 Core 微架构的处理器将在整数性能和商业计算方面得到极大的飞跃,肯定将超过竞争对手 AMD 的产品。更加美妙的是,拥有这样强悍性能的 Core 微架构在功耗方面将比前任大幅下降,从而完美的体现了这届 IDF 大会的主题。

Core 微架构是由 Intel 位于以色列海法的研发团队负责设计的。该以色列团队早在2003年就因为设计出兼具高性能与低功耗的 Banias 处理器而闻名天下,Core 微架构也是他们在 Yonah 微架构之后的最新杰作。Core 微架构很早就出现在 Intel 的计划之中了,早在2003年夏天 Intel 就曾经隐约提到过,原定是 Centrino 平台的第三代 Napa 平台后期和第四代 Santa Rosa 平台所采用的处理器。没想到由于 NetBurst 微架构的失败,Core 微架构被 Intel 改弦易辙,推上前台,被赋予了取代 NetBurst 微架构、一统桌面、移动与服务器平台的历史使命。

之前,Intel 最新的 X86 微架构是出自以色列设计团队之手的 Yonah 微架构。而 Yonah 微架构被认为是从古老的 Pentium Pro 架构(P6 微架构)演变而来的。与之前 Pentium 4 采用的 NetBurst 微架构发布时提供的详细文档和资料相比,对 Yonah 微架构,Intel 只披露了很少的相关资料,而且 Intel 很可能将继续对关于 Core 微架构的详细资料守口如瓶。在这种情况下,本文集中了目前可以得到的所有资料,将是业界详细了解 Core 微架构的好机会。

Intel 的新核心已经拥有多个名字。以色列团队在设计之初,采用 Merom 作为开发代号。Merom的原意是约旦河附近的一个湖,这也是 Intel 的一个有趣的习惯——采用研发团队居住地附近的地名作为产品的开发代号。然后,Intel 在2005年开始大规模宣传该微架构的时候,把它描述为“下一代微架构”(Next Generation Micro-Architecture,简称NGMA)。而在今年的IDF大会上,Intel 把它正式宣布为“Core 微架构”(Core Micro-Architecture)。本文也将采用“Core 微架构”作为对新核心的正式称谓。在 Intel 的 Roadmap 上,“Core 微架构”的移动平台的产品代号为“Merom”——以色列团队一开始采用的研发代号,桌面平台的产品代号为“Conroe”,而服务器平台的产品代号为“Woodcrest”。

听完了 Intel 的说法,你也许还是对 Core 微架构的性能没有一个清晰的概念,或者有所怀疑。那么,在进入正文之前,我们先看一看下面展示的 Core 微架构的桌面产品 Conroe 在 SuperPi 1M测试中的表现:3.1GHz下16s时间完成!已经打破之前的世界纪录。采用 NetBurst 微架构的 Pentium 4 处理器超频到6GHz左右,或者 AMD 的 K8 处理器超频到4GHz左右,在这个测试中的速度都是20s左右。当然,SuperPi 测试并不能全面反映处理器的性能,而且,在进一步阅读了后面的 Core 微架构的更全面的测试之后,你会发现 SuperPi 测试算是对 Core 微架构最有利的测试之一。不过,这并不影响 Core 微架构给我们带来的震撼感。


图1  Conroe 处理器进行 SuperPi 测试

本文中,我们首先将带领读者来了解 Core 微架构的秘密,并对其中各个功能单元进行详细的分析。为使读者对 Core 微架构的改进有清晰的概念,我们总是把 Core 微架构和 Yonah 微架构以及 NetBurst架构放到一起进行对比。如果你只想知道采用 Core 微架构的处理器在性能上究竟能达到怎样的高度,那么可以跳过前面的架构解析部分,直接阅读后面的性能评测部分。如果你不仅想“知其然”,还想“知其所以然”,那么,架构解析部分应该可以给你一个比较清晰的概念。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
36#
waxbl 发表于 2019-6-1 23:51 | 只看该作者
jjxiao 发表于 2012-9-28 23:58
依稀记得当扣肉一出  当年横行于tpy的出口恶毒的a饭都哑口无言,后来它们一直等待K10的秒杀扣肉  结果出来 ...

一直打了amd全家10年多
来自安卓客户端来自安卓客户端
35#
waxbl 发表于 2019-6-1 23:29 | 只看该作者
必须马克一下吖
来自安卓客户端来自安卓客户端
34#
青蛙为谁叫 发表于 2019-4-19 20:23 | 只看该作者
顶一下。好文章。
33#
flshlion 发表于 2012-10-3 19:08 | 只看该作者
这几年,CPU就扣肉,显卡就是8800GTX给了我震撼的感觉!
32#
固特异轮胎 发表于 2012-10-1 21:19 | 只看该作者
技术大补丸
31#
xmiangui 发表于 2012-9-30 18:45 | 只看该作者
唉,AMD啊,这文章的第一段牌子互换一下,即本能套在现在的情况上了。可惜Intel靠CORE架构成功翻盘,AMD的推土机设想不错,家用市场还是一样悲剧。
30#
马仪 发表于 2012-9-30 16:36 | 只看该作者
还能再长一点吗?
29#
讯极天度 发表于 2012-9-29 14:17 | 只看该作者
嗯 既然这样 我就先顶帖子再看
28#
alienabc 发表于 2012-9-29 12:58 | 只看该作者
好帖啊 顶顶
27#
stone5911 发表于 2012-9-29 01:46 | 只看该作者
技术贴 喜欢,学习力。
26#
Mufasa 发表于 2012-9-29 00:30 | 只看该作者
微指令缓存在SandyBridge中也有涉及,但没有详细介绍过。

总之Core2Duo 当年让AMD X2 价格腰斩是非常强悍了。
我也是卖掉了几套AMD平台,跟风买了Core2Duo E6300
现在那颗CPU依然在服役,性能也不算落后。

我所有的主机中,775接口的Core2系列占据绝多多数。
包括经典的 E2140 Q6600 E5200 E8400

至于Core2架构的最终产品,QX9650 (其实最后一款是QX9770)
已经成为775的神话了。。。。
25#
donnyng 发表于 2012-9-29 00:25 | 只看该作者
好长啊~这是大补丸文章啊~
24#
石头  楼主| 发表于 2012-9-29 00:01 | 只看该作者
rekashin 发表于 2012-9-28 23:52
这篇当初就看过,原来是出自超频网


当时发布后不超过半小时,全文就被PXPXP偷去,也不署名,经过我再三交涉,大概过了2/3天他们才把作者名字署上,但还是不写转载,又过了1星期才加上转载。
23#
jjxiao 发表于 2012-9-28 23:58 | 只看该作者
依稀记得当扣肉一出  当年横行于tpy的出口恶毒的a饭都哑口无言,后来它们一直等待K10的秒杀扣肉  结果出来个有问题的肥龙

于是,就全转i阵营,似乎,以前a饭嘲笑i饭的那群人  一下子都玩无间道  变成了i饭嘲笑a饭
22#
rekashin 发表于 2012-9-28 23:52 | 只看该作者
这篇当初就看过,原来是出自超频网
21#
allegg 发表于 2012-9-28 23:25 | 只看该作者
技术贴帮顶~
20#
wsy2220 发表于 2012-9-28 23:16 | 只看该作者
占座慢慢看
19#
zhoujin2046 发表于 2012-9-28 21:46 | 只看该作者
但是果断还是要顶啊
18#
血牛嘎嘎 发表于 2012-9-28 21:32 | 只看该作者
虽然是老文了,但是果断还是要顶啊
您需要登录后才可以回帖 登录 | 注册

本版积分规则

快速回复 返回顶部